Case summary

The player from Finland faces an issue with withdrawing winnings after a lengthy process of KYC verification. Although he initially deposited €80 and won over €1000, his funds are removed from the account without a clear explanation, leaving only his original deposit.

I had made a deposit here already in January and played a little at the time. I deposited €80 at the time. I won a few tens and thought about withdrawing the money. Well then I had to do KYC and other identification stuff, which is quite normal. I did it a few times and I think I got it approved then. Well, I couldn't withdraw the money for some reason, and it wasn't a big deal to me so I decided to just try to withdraw it later. Well now months later, I remembered that I had a little over €100 left in my game account, so I decided to play it. Well now I got lucky and won over €1000. Of course, I went to try to withdraw the next day, where I received the following message a day later. (I'll attach it). So my funds had been removed from the account and they won't tell me the exact reason why, even though I try to ask. So they left the original amount I deposited in January in the account, but took over €1000.
